Spaces:
Running
Running
| <style> | |
| :root { | |
| --highlight-background-color-light: #F1EAFF; | |
| --highlight-background-color-dark: #3E00FF; | |
| } | |
| body { | |
| --highlight-background-color: var(--highlight-background-color-light); | |
| } | |
| @media (prefers-color-scheme: dark) { | |
| body { | |
| --highlight-background-color: var(--highlight-background-color-dark); | |
| } | |
| } | |
| </style> | |
| <script> | |
| document.addEventListener('click', function(event) { | |
| if (event.target.tagName.toLowerCase() === 'a') { | |
| var href = event.target.getAttribute('href'); | |
| if (href && href.startsWith('#')) { | |
| var targetId = href.substring(1); | |
| var targetArticle = document.getElementById(targetId); | |
| var articles = document.getElementsByTagName('article'); | |
| for (var i = 0; i < articles.length; i++) { | |
| articles[i].style.backgroundColor = ''; | |
| } | |
| targetArticle.style.backgroundColor = 'var(--highlight-background-color)'; | |
| } | |
| } | |
| }); | |
| </script> |